# --- ЗВУКОВЫЕ ЭФФЕКТЫ ---
def create_synth_sound(freq, duration):
    sample_rate = 44100
    n_samples = int(sample_rate * duration)
    buf = array.array('h', [0] * n_samples)
    for i in range(n_samples):
        t = float(i) / sample_rate
        buf[i] = int(0.3 * 32767.0 * (1.0 if (int(t * freq * 2) % 2) else -1.0))
    return pygame.mixer.Sound(buffer=buf)

def load_sound(filename, fallback_freq, fallback_dur):
    sounds_dir = BASE_DIR / "sounds"
    if sounds_dir.exists():
        for ext in [".mp3", ".wav", ".MP3", ".WAV"]:
            sound_path = sounds_dir / f"{filename}{ext}"
            if sound_path.exists():
                try:
                    return pygame.mixer.Sound(str(sound_path))
                except Exception as e:
                    print(f"Ошибка загрузки звука {sound_path}: {e}")
    return create_synth_sound(fallback_freq, fallback_dur)

sound_shoot = load_sound("shoot", 150, 0.2)
sound_boom = load_sound("boom", 60, 0.5)
sound_pass = load_sound("pass", 400, 0.15)
